Spreadsheet exports in Ledgerline are generated in-memory, so large workbooks can push the exporter pods past their limits. If you see OOM kills on the export-worker fleet, check whether a tenant has queued a report over 500k rows; those should be routed to the streaming exporter instead. Mitigation steps, memory thresholds, and the rerouting procedure are documented on the internal page below.

wiki page, kahog-hahig: https://vault.zemvargrid.internal/display/deploy/repo/settings/merge_requests/job/settings/6f3b933774dbc5320a4daa18

### PR: Reduce render latency in Quillbase templates

This change memoizes compiled template fragments and moves partial lookup out of the hot loop, cutting median render time measurably on the benchmark suite. Please review the cache invalidation path carefully, since stale fragments would be user-visible. The new behavior is controlled by the constants listed below, which replace the old hardcoded values.

constants for hawif-hawip:
RATE_LIMITS = {
    "gileth": 347,
    "rusdor": 693,
}

Quarterly Planning Note — Calverion Instruments, for the board. The gross-margin review covering the Aldric product family is complete. Blended margin slipped from 44% to 41%, driven by component costs and freight on the Norwick route. Proposed remedies include supplier consolidation, a modest list-price adjustment, and discontinuing two low-volume variants. Full remediation modelling will be presented at the next session. The confidential note below records the strategic assumptions behind the plan.

internal memo for tagef-hadup: Gross margin on Ulaath came in at 15 percent against a plan of 5 percent. Only 7 of the 120 pilot accounts renewed Ulaath, so a churn review is set for October 15.

## 3.8.0 — Changed defaults in Mapforge tile cache

Heads up, on-call folks: the Mapforge cache layer now evicts by LRU instead of TTL-only, and the default memory ceiling doubled. Cold-start warmup is also on by default, so expect a brief CPU spike after restarts — that's normal, don't page anyone. Stale-while-revalidate is enabled for zoom levels 0–8. After upgrading, nodes pick up the new defaults shown here:

config for kajof-fahif:
[druael]
port = 9000
region = east-4
host = druael.paliqlabs.internal
timeout_ms = 2000
retries = 2